Still prefer the original title "All You Need is Kill."

This was really great fun. I've always enjoyed watching other people play video games as I'm not that good at them myself and this it the closest I've seen a film come to portraying the constant respawning and learning how to beat a level from your previous mistakes whilst at the same time Emily Blunt provides a great emotional investment that develops organically from this process. She also kicks a fair amount of ass herself.

I've written before about the dangers of flatlining tension when a character has the power to reset events at any moment. This film manages a very tricky balancing act that keeps the stakes high when they need to be and never falls into the trap of feeling repetitious. It's actually very clever how it all works when really it shouldn't at all.

I'll put that down to good writing, direction and acting. It's a fine looking film to be sure. I really love those alien designs and the their movement is glorious and horrifying. Must have been a nightmare to rig and animate... And those exo-suits are pretty neat too. The 3d? Eh, it was ok.

You get to see Tom Cruise die. A lot.

Really well rounded film. I'm of two minds about the very very end but everything up to then is all ace so I can't really begrudge it anything, I'll definitely be seeing this one again on the big screen.
